It is important to note that the "Those Weeks" games have had a complicated history. The original Those Weeks at Fredbear's Family Diner was developed in the mid-2010s as a point-and-click horror experience. While popular in the fan community, the first game, along with the third installment, was eventually removed from public access by the creator, PsychoClown Studio, for unknown reasons. Fortunately, fans have preserved these classics by re-uploading them to platforms like the Internet Archive and GameJolt, ensuring the terror remains accessible. That's the ending
